Transaction 7d58f4211491437458e8016fc74620c3a52f8cabdb64431b80f95ba44da0100b

1 Input
2 Outputs
  • 7d58f4211491437458e8016fc74620c3a52f8cabdb64431b80f95ba44da0100b:0
  • value  645069
    address  1HvmKuHkRr5ZfimSLejGFqSUzxyTPW6t5Q
  • 7d58f4211491437458e8016fc74620c3a52f8cabdb64431b80f95ba44da0100b:1
  • value  18400178
    address  13ZfKg2JB3CXz5f8JB7fc2MU97xyAo9wX4